相同點(diǎn):都是可以實(shí)現(xiàn)對(duì)[api]接口的攔截枯怖,負(fù)載均衡扰肌、反向代理、請(qǐng)求過(guò)濾等涨颜,可以實(shí)現(xiàn)和網(wǎng)關(guān)一樣的效果。a茧球、底層實(shí)現(xiàn)[Nginx]采用C語(yǔ)言編寫(xiě)的[微服務(wù)]都是自己語(yǔ)言編寫(xiě)的 ...
相同點(diǎn):都是可以實(shí)現(xiàn)對(duì)[api]接口的攔截枯怖,負(fù)載均衡扰肌、反向代理、請(qǐng)求過(guò)濾等涨颜,可以實(shí)現(xiàn)和網(wǎng)關(guān)一樣的效果。a茧球、底層實(shí)現(xiàn)[Nginx]采用C語(yǔ)言編寫(xiě)的[微服務(wù)]都是自己語(yǔ)言編寫(xiě)的 ...
RabbitMQ主要有六種種工作模式庭瑰,本文整合SpringBoot分別介紹工作模式的實(shí)現(xiàn)。 前提概念 生產(chǎn)者 消息生產(chǎn)者或者發(fā)送者抢埋,使用P表示: 隊(duì)列 消息從生產(chǎn)端發(fā)送到消費(fèi)...
人生是一段短暫的煙火弹灭,我們也只是匆匆的過(guò)客,愿每個(gè)人都能順心如意
生命是瞬間的煙火揪垄,我們只是匆匆過(guò)客前幾天穷吮,有一同事希望我給她推薦一本書(shū)讀。她是純理科出生福侈,所以平時(shí)讀書(shū)不算多酒来,不過(guò)她一直都有想讀書(shū)的欲望卢未,可是因?yàn)槊β狄恢蔽茨芨吨T實(shí)踐肪凛。 她是一位非常優(yōu)秀的女子,不管是做什么事...
前幾天噩翠,有一同事希望我給她推薦一本書(shū)讀戏自。她是純理科出生,所以平時(shí)讀書(shū)不算多伤锚,不過(guò)她一直都有想讀書(shū)的欲望擅笔,可是因?yàn)槊β狄恢蔽茨芨吨T實(shí)踐。 她是一位非常優(yōu)秀的女子屯援,不管是做什么事...
前言:此api的具體文檔參考:ChannelSftp文檔[http://epaul.github.io/jsch-documentation/javadoc/com/jcra...
自己在服務(wù)器跑一些需要長(zhǎng)期運(yùn)行的程序時(shí)猛们,偶爾會(huì)因?yàn)橐恍┢婀值脑驋斓簦绻藶槿z查很麻煩狞洋,因此最好能夠?qū)崿F(xiàn)自動(dòng)的檢測(cè)和掛掉拉起弯淘。 有一個(gè)好的工具是supervisor,這...
在添加依賴的時(shí)候有時(shí)候會(huì)看到有著樣的寫(xiě)法吉懊,比平常的多了scope參數(shù) 下面來(lái)解釋一下scope參數(shù) Scope Maven中的scope有compile耳胎、test惯吕、runti...
1. match match:模糊匹配,需要指定字段名怕午,但是輸入會(huì)進(jìn)行分詞废登,比如"hello world"會(huì)進(jìn)行拆分為hello和world,然后匹配郁惜,如果字段中包含hell...
1. mybatis-plus版本 2. 問(wèn)題 返回的數(shù)據(jù)中total總是為0,但是返回?cái)?shù)據(jù)條數(shù)是正常的兆蕉。使用的分頁(yè)jar包不生效: 3. 解決 3.1 3.4以前版本 3....
示例項(xiàng)目:https://github.com/14251104246/spring-cloud-gateway-demo/tree/Predicate spring clo...
@Validated和@Valid的區(qū)別 在Controller中校驗(yàn)方法參數(shù)時(shí)羽戒,使用@Valid和@Validated并無(wú)特殊差異(若不需要分組校驗(yàn)的話)@Valid:標(biāo)準(zhǔn)...
輝哥系統(tǒng)整合出了ERC721從理論到實(shí)踐的文章包蓝,可按需查看:(1)第十七課 【ERC721實(shí)踐】迷戀貓從玩耍到開(kāi)發(fā)(2)第三十三課 如何創(chuàng)建自己的ERC721非同質(zhì)化資產(chǎn)生物...
反序列化發(fā)掘依據(jù): 1)調(diào)用鏈中使用的類可被序列化 2)調(diào)用鏈中使用的類屬性可被序列化 反序列化發(fā)掘方法: 1)入口類重寫(xiě)readObject方法 2)入口類可傳入任意對(duì)象(...
一驶社、Druid 介紹 Druid是Java語(yǔ)言中最好的數(shù)據(jù)庫(kù)連接池。Druid能夠提供強(qiáng)大的監(jiān)控和擴(kuò)展功能测萎。 Druid是一個(gè)開(kāi)源項(xiàng)目亡电,源碼托管在github上,源代碼倉(cāng)庫(kù)地...
什么時(shí)候使用Cache 計(jì)算或檢索一個(gè)值的代價(jià)很高硅瞧,或者是讀多寫(xiě)少的場(chǎng)景份乒,就應(yīng)當(dāng)考慮使用緩存。 什么時(shí)候使用Guava Cache 緩存中存放的數(shù)據(jù)總量不會(huì)超出內(nèi)存容量腕唧。(G...
主要分析YYModel底層實(shí)現(xiàn)及使用 1或辖、框架結(jié)構(gòu) 主要包含5個(gè)文件 YYClassInfo中,主要定義了4個(gè)類枣接,分別用于表示實(shí)例變量颂暇、方法、屬性月腋、類信息 NSObject+...
1蟀架、安裝 nodebrew install node 2、npm升級(jí)npm是隨著nodejs安裝一并安裝的榆骚。 更新npm片拍,可以用npm命令。npm install npm -...